C# Класс SchemaFactor.Vst.MidiMapperX.Plugin

The Plugin root class that implements the interface manager and the plugin midi source.
Наследование: VstPluginWithInterfaceManagerBase, IVstPluginMidiSource
Показать файл Открыть проект Примеры использования класса

Открытые свойства

Свойство Тип Описание
CurrentMode Constants.Modes

Открытые методы

Метод Описание
Plugin ( ) : Jacobi.Vst.Core

Constructs a new instance.

ResetMaps ( ) : void

Защищенные методы

Метод Описание
CreateAudioProcessor ( IVstPluginAudioProcessor instance ) : IVstPluginAudioProcessor

Creates a default instance and reuses that for all threads.

CreateEditor ( IVstPluginEditor instance ) : IVstPluginEditor

Creates a default instance and reuses that for all threads.

CreateMidiProcessor ( IVstMidiProcessor instance ) : IVstMidiProcessor

Creates a default instance and reuses that for all threads.

CreateMidiSource ( IVstPluginMidiSource instance ) : IVstPluginMidiSource

Always returns this.

CreatePersistence ( IVstPluginPersistence instance ) : IVstPluginPersistence

Creates a default instance and reuses that for all threads.

Описание методов

CreateAudioProcessor() защищенный Метод

Creates a default instance and reuses that for all threads.
protected CreateAudioProcessor ( IVstPluginAudioProcessor instance ) : IVstPluginAudioProcessor
instance IVstPluginAudioProcessor A reference to the default instance or null.
Результат IVstPluginAudioProcessor

CreateEditor() защищенный Метод

Creates a default instance and reuses that for all threads.
protected CreateEditor ( IVstPluginEditor instance ) : IVstPluginEditor
instance IVstPluginEditor A reference to the default instance or null.
Результат IVstPluginEditor

CreateMidiProcessor() защищенный Метод

Creates a default instance and reuses that for all threads.
protected CreateMidiProcessor ( IVstMidiProcessor instance ) : IVstMidiProcessor
instance IVstMidiProcessor A reference to the default instance or null.
Результат IVstMidiProcessor

CreateMidiSource() защищенный Метод

Always returns this.
protected CreateMidiSource ( IVstPluginMidiSource instance ) : IVstPluginMidiSource
instance IVstPluginMidiSource A reference to the default instance or null.
Результат IVstPluginMidiSource

CreatePersistence() защищенный Метод

Creates a default instance and reuses that for all threads.
protected CreatePersistence ( IVstPluginPersistence instance ) : IVstPluginPersistence
instance IVstPluginPersistence A reference to the default instance or null.
Результат IVstPluginPersistence

Plugin() публичный Метод

Constructs a new instance.
public Plugin ( ) : Jacobi.Vst.Core
Результат Jacobi.Vst.Core

ResetMaps() публичный Метод

public ResetMaps ( ) : void
Результат void

Описание свойств

CurrentMode публичное свойство

public Constants.Modes CurrentMode
Результат Constants.Modes